Inspection Methods for Cylinder Misalignment

Install the piston-connecting rod assembly without piston rings into the cylinder as required, connect the connecting rod journal, tighten the bolts and nuts as specified, and rotate the crankshaft to bring the piston to the dead center. Then, use a feeler gauge to measure the clearance between the piston head and the cylinder wall in all directions. If the clearances are the same, it indicates that the assembly is proper, and the maximum clearance between the piston and the cylinder should not exceed 0.10 mm. If there is no clearance in a certain direction, meaning there is partial cylinder contact, readjustment is necessary. According to empirical methods, we can also observe the light leakage at the lower end of the cylinder to judge whether there is cylinder misalignment.

 

Causes of Cylinder Misalignment

Cylinder-related Factors

If the piston tilts in the same direction in the upper, middle, and lower parts of the cylinder, it may be caused by improper cylinder boring, non-perpendicularity between the cylinder axis and the crankshaft, or forward and backward displacement of the cylinder axis.

 

Crankshaft-related Factors

If the piston deflects in different directions in the upper and lower parts of the cylinder, it may be due to the taper of the connecting rod journal not being parallel to the main journal, or the non-perpendicularity between the crankshaft axis and the crankshaft centerline caused by crankcase deformation and mismatched bearings. If the piston changes its deflection direction in the middle of the cylinder, it is because the axis of the connecting rod journal is not in the same plane as the axis of the crankshaft.

 

Connecting Rod-related Factors

Individual pistons tilt in the same direction in the upper, middle, and lower parts of the cylinder, and the deflection direction is the bending direction of the small end of the connecting rod.

 

Piston-related Factors

The piston pin seat hole may be misaligned during reaming. In short, cylinder misalignment is not necessarily a problem of a single part; it is affected by many factors. Therefore, it is necessary to conduct a comprehensive analysis based on the inspection results, identify the root cause, and carry out targeted repairs.
